The ingredients needed to make ginger sweet potato salad:
  1. Get 2 1/2 lb sweet potatoes, cut into 3/4 in chunks
  2. Prepare 2 tbsp olive oil
  3. Make ready 1 tsp coarse salt
  4. Make ready 1/4 tsp ground black pepper
  5. Make ready 2 tbsp orange juice
  6. Get 1 tbsp minced fresh ginger
  7. Make ready 2 tsp dijon mustard
  8. Prepare 3 scallions, thinly sliced, crosswise

Steps to make ginger sweet potato salad:
  1. Preheat oven to 425Β° Fahrenheit. On a nonstick rimmed baking sheet, toss sweet potatoes, with 1 tablespoon olive oil, salt and pepper. Roast until fork tender; about 35 minutes.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together orange juice, 1 tablespoon olive oil, ginger, and mustard.
  3. Add scallions and potatoes; toss to coat with dressing. Season with salt and pepper, if desired. Serve warm, cold, or at room temp.
